I went to a Brain Fair yesterday where they had top neurologists discussing Parkinsons.
They talked about a Duo Dopamine pump which pumps a continuous flow of dopamine into the small intestine. It has been used in Europe since 2004 but is expected to be approved for the US in the next 1-2 years.
The benefit of this treatment is that drug side effects like dyskinesia are avoided and there is no "off time"
